What is PythonAnywhere?

Introduction

What is PythonAnywhere?

  • PythonAnywhere makes it easy to create and run Python programs in the cloud. You can write your programs in a web-based editor or just run a console session from any modern web browser. There's storage space on our servers, and you can preserve your session state and access it from anywhere, with no need to pay for, or configure, your own server. Start work on your work desktop, then later pick up from where you left off by accessing exactly the same session from your laptop.

Key Features

  • Web Hosting : This feature PythonAnywhere allows users to host their Python web applications. It supports web frameworks like Django, Flask, and web2py.

  • Cloud-Based Python Execution : This feature PythonAnywhere allows the user to run their python code in the cloud environment without installing any python or python extension and setup the local environment to their machine.

  • Scheduled Tasks : Scheduled tasks provide the ability to run your code periodically at a set time.

Compare PythonAnywhere with Competitors

  • PythonAnywhere is much more beginner-friendly than AWS or Heroku because unlike AWS or Heroku, PythonAnywhere is only focusing to python environment unlike AWS who have a tons of services such as cloud hosting, api integration and many more. AWS can be alternative because it can make the application scalable to big number of users but it is not beginner-friendly to setup and Heruko can also be an alternative because it is also based on AWS but it is much simplier than AWS and just provide a limited number of services than AWS but still not beginner-friendly to use or setup unlike PythonAnywhere.

Conclusion

  • I therefore conclude that PythonAnywhere can use to run Python programs in the cloud and also write your programs in web-based editor or run a console session and PythonAnywhere is easy to use and easy to setup than with the likes of AWS or Heroku and PythonAnywhere can use Flask and Django for web frameworks and then hosting a web application in PythonAnywhere can be also free.

PythonAnywhere Documentation Screenshot i use

  • I just search the documentation that i needed

PythonAnywhere Documentation I Use

https://help.pythonanywhere.com/pages/

0
Subscribe to my newsletter

Read articles from Cañete,Brandon L. directly inside your inbox. Subscribe to the newsletter, and don't miss out.

Written by

Cañete,Brandon L.
Cañete,Brandon L.